Concrete core drilling services involve the precise creation of circular holes through concrete, masonry, or other hard materials. This process uses specialized drilling equipment fitted with diamond-tipped or carbide bits to ensure clean, accurate cuts. The service is typically employed to facilitate the installation of utilities such as plumbing, electrical wiring, ventilation ducts, or security systems, as well as for creating openings for windows, doors, or access points. The technique allows for minimal disruption to the surrounding structure while providing precise results essential for various construction and renovation projects.
One of the primary benefits of concrete core drilling is its ability to solve problems related to the installation or modification of building infrastructure. When new electrical lines, pipes, or HVAC components need to pass through existing concrete structures, core drilling offers a non-destructive way to create these openings without compromising the integrity of the surrounding material. It also helps in retrofitting or upgrading older buildings by providing access points for modern systems. Additionally, core drilling can be used to create test samples or to perform structural assessments, making it a versatile solution in both new construction and renovation contexts.

Cost Range for Concrete Core Drilling - Typical costs vary based on size and complexity, generally falling between $300 and $1,200 per project. Smaller holes or simple cuts tend to be on the lower end, while larger or more precise work can increase expenses.
Factors Affecting Pricing - The total cost depends on factors such as hole diameter, depth, and location within the concrete. For example, drilling a 4-inch diameter hole might cost around $150 to $400, while larger diameters can be significantly more expensive.
Additional Charges - Some service providers may charge extra for difficult access, core removal, or specialized equipment. These additional fees can add $50 to $200 to the overall cost, depending on project requirements.
Cost Estimates for Different Projects - Basic tasks like creating small openings may cost approximately $200 to $500, whereas more extensive core drilling for HVAC or plumbing installations can range from $800 to over $2,000. Contact local pros for specific quotes tailored to project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
